Professor of Semiconductor Devices, Department of Electronics and Electrical Engineering, University of Glasgow
Professor Douglas Paul is world renowned for his pioneering work in developing new sensors across a range of applications. He was the first to demonstrate microelectromechanical systems (MEMS) gravimeters, starting the field of MEMS gravimetry and inspiring companies across the globe to develop and sell MEMS gravimeters. His innovative process for making efficient germanium-on-silicon single photon avalanche diode (SPAD) photodetectors is now being used by many global semiconductor multinationals to develop short-wave infrared cameras for a wide range of applications. His leadership in the quantum technology field includes defining quantum technology in UK legislation.
